Foreign Minister Tzipi Livni met secretly with a top IDF officer during the course of the Lebanon war, because she suspected the prime minister was hiding important information from her.

According to Friday's Maariv, Livni received very sensitive military intelligence information after meeting the officer. It may be that this is what caused her to change her mind about the war. She had supported the war until its third day, then started arguing for finding a "diplomatic solution."
